Is it possible to rent out stores/stalls on my land without subdividing

If the landowner allows you to subdivide or sublease the parcel, you may. If you plan to rent out parts of your land to other people, you pretty much have to subdivide the land. Otherwise, tenants will not know how much land and land impact allowance they are paying for, and you will have a hard time monitoring them separately.

Is there a such thing as renting out your land to a farmer?

Most of the farmers don''t own all of the land and they rent it from the owners. If it is a small parcel you won''t get much if any rent but it will be taxed as production plus it will keep the weeds down. If it is a decent sized parcel like 20+ acres you can get some decent rent for it.

If I was to buy land with a group of friends, can we each

It''s in an area zoned r5, so if I ever divide it, the individual parcels can''t be less than 5 acres. I''m only allowed 2 total dwellings on it, though if I divided it in half legally, I could have 2 on each part. I''d pay more in taxes, though, because 2 five acre parcels have a higher assessed value summed up than 1 10 acre parcel.

Should I Sell My Farm or Rent It Out? | Weiland Farms

Renting out your farm land can provide some key benefits: You''ll receive a steady income stream, either from flat or yield-dependent cash rent. In the U.S. in 2022, the average cropland rental rate was $148 per acre .

What Is a Parcel of Land? Is It Different From a Lot?

While the terms parcel of land and lot are often used interchangeably, there can be subtle differences in their connotations. Generally, both refer to a specific, designated piece of land. "Parcel of land" is a broader term that encompasses any defined portion of land, whether large or small, often used in legal and surveying contexts.

What happens when you rent out farmland for cash?

When farmland is rented out for cash upfront, the farmer and landowner will negotiate a price-per-acre based on land value and farming potential. After they agree on a price and the payment is made, the farmer will have a relatively free hand in making management decisions. The other option is to share the crop.

What happens if a landowner leases a property?

The landowner retains ownership of the land, while still granting the lessee the right to use the property for a designated purpose over the agreed-upon timeframe. Leasing land is a great way for landowners to generate passive income with their property.
